Output ef890ee78edb3b03aa8431074422f7afdbe688fa17f5a4d5451dbc300228c4d8:0

value
51378
script pubkey
OP_HASH160 OP_PUSHBYTES_20 333ed81691da481d2b68b40d91b1024bfee8738e OP_EQUAL
address
36Myfp1aRi2DraoV3UGk7iKDxCjX51rfNK
transaction
ef890ee78edb3b03aa8431074422f7afdbe688fa17f5a4d5451dbc300228c4d8
spent
true